A central aspect of biomolecular simulations involves exploring molecular conformations reliably. This remains challenging, because conformational changes occur on timescales beyond current simulation tools. To address this, many approaches have emerged to cross relevant free-energy barriers by enhancing phase space sampling. One such technique is replica exchange molecular dynamics (REMD): several replicas run in parallel at different temperatures, periodically swapping configurations. High-temperature replicas help low-temperature replicas cross potential energy barriers, accelerating sampling at the target temperature.
